I have thought that the best way to hook up the generator would be to take a
standard shore cord set, and have the one end replaced with a plug that could
plug into the Honda/Yamaha . . . which should then use all systems that I use
when hooked up to shore power.

Won't this work? Or . . . am I missing something?


First off, There are manufactured pigtails that will allow you to plug
your boat into a regular three pronged plug or extension cord -- well
worth having for all sorts of applications.

Secondly, that approach should work fine for anything that's happy
plugged directly into the generator, provided you are powering the
boat only from the generator -- trying to simultaneously match it with
another AC source, like shore power or an inverter, would be asking
for significant problems.
